Source of a body cap for IIIG?
They're old but there's nothing unusual or rare about a IIIG body cap...All Leica screw-mount rangefinders, including the IIIG, take the same body cap...
They come in either flat chrome or black and, while made by Leitz, have no markings on them... The screw-mount rear Leica lens caps, also made by Leitz, are not marked either...
The Leica ones probably sell for between $10 and $25 usd... The fastest place to find them, I feel, is Ebay...
